7. Social Connections and Their Impact on Mental Health

Human connection is essential for emotional well-being. Strong social ties provide:

๐Ÿค Emotional Support โ€“ Having someone to talk to reduces feelings of isolation.
๐Ÿ˜Š Increased Happiness โ€“ Meaningful relationships contribute to overall life satisfaction.
๐Ÿ›‘ Lower Risk of Depression โ€“ Engaging with friends and family helps protect against mental health struggles.

Prioritize relationships by making time for loved ones, joining support groups, or engaging in social activities.
